Nik the Booksmith has an ingenious way to make parchment: She sprays the paper with clear acrylic paint, the cheap spray can from Walmart. Spray both sides and VOILA! Not sticky, not oily, and easy to glue to. I've tried the baby oil and it smells great, but I think I'm going to try the clear spray when it gets warmer and can get outside (snow on Monday). TFS!

So you made your own by wiping baby oil on decorative paper so you can kind of see through it and that's called vellum? Is that right? And the purpose of doing it is just to give you more options for making envelopes, tag's or other little things for your JJ?
@ChrissyDesigned
@ChrissyDesigned Жыл бұрын
Thank you. 😊 Yes ma’am. Just a little baby oil on any printed paper & it’ll become a little see through. It’s just a fun way to add some different types of paper to your journals & you can use it to make anything regular paper can make. 😁
